Hi guys.
I'm over in southern England -with an eclectic collection of daft old motors.
However-I've 2(potentially 3) Isuzus so thought I should register.
A 65 Bellett saloon -imported from Oz is currently awaiting a little welding (mid winter here,and no spare garage space!!) alongside a (rectangular light) 117-the UK motorshow car.
I've a Florian in Holland too,awaiting payment/collection.
I like/use obscure vehicles and also own 3 early Datties;a 1965 U320, 66 P411 & 67 PL411.
Additionally at home (garaged) are a 37 Standard Flying Nine, Renault 12 van, Fiat 127racer, Fiat 850spider, 65 Renault Caravelle, 62 Ford Taunus Transit (FK1250) 65 FordTransit pickup
Out front the 2 Isuzus, an FSO & a Renault Fregate, Estafette Pickup, Renault 18 ,73 Renault 5, couple of early Saab turbos -and the moderns.
Plus loads more-'barned'.
Happy to chat/help-if Ican....

Welcome on board! Belletts had a fairly sordid history as I understand over there; a handful were allegedly imported then the importer scarpered with the cash and Isuzu lost out - as a result they didn't bother importing any more.
Well, that's the story I heard anyway. Hopefully you can bring that about and create a new, improved history with a restoration and rejuvanation story!
